Trump expects swift end to war as Iran talks advance

Photo: REUTERS

US President Donald Trump anticipates a swift conclusion to the war on Iran, remarking that he expects it to end “pretty soon.”

During a press briefing on Thursday regarding global and domestic energy prices, he expressed his belief that “they can go much longer.”

While diplomatic efforts to halt the US-Israel war on Iran face a stalemate, the US, Iran, and Oman are nearing a temporary agreement to reopen the Strait of Hormuz. Amidst these tensions, Iranian authorities have ramped up internal security measures across the nation, with a specific focus on Tehran.

Trump also brushed aside reports of ammunition shortages, claiming the US maintains “an unlimited supply” of military hardware. Speaking to the press in Washington, he insisted the country remains “in very good shape” and possesses “literally massive amounts of ammunition.”

Meanwhile,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ian said the US has exerted “maximum” economic pressure, revealing that Iran suffers a daily loss of around 230 million cubic meters of gas because of US-Israeli strikes.

Yemeni forces confirmed that Houthi attacks involving ballistic missiles and suicide drones killed at least 18 soldiers. Houthi spokesperson Yahya Saree previously detailed these operations against Yemen’s Emergency Forces in Marib and Hadramout, saying the strikes eliminated personnel and wiped out weaponry and vehicles.

At the same time, the US State Department described the recently concluded Rome talks between Lebanon and Israel as “fruitful”.

Following a diplomatic meeting in Amman, Jordan, multiple countries denounced the intensifying Israeli assaults in Gaza. Hamas has called upon these nations to prevent Israel “from sabotaging the agreement” within the region.

Moreover, UNICEF reported that at least 300 children have perished in Gaza during the 300 days following the October 2025 “ceasefire,” which averages to one child death per day.

On the diplomatic front, Indian Prime Minister Narendra Modi held a telephone conversation with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u to discuss the ongoing situation in West Asia.

These conflicts continue to impact the global economy, as oil prices maintain an upward trajectory, with Brent crude futures rising by 99 cents to reach $83.48 a barrel.

Conflict in the occupied West Bank also escalated as the Jerusalem Governorate told Al Jazeera that a large-scale Israeli raid in the Qalandiya refugee camp left at least 51 Palestinians injured.

Israeli Foreign Minister Gideon Saar lashed out at Turkish Foreign Minister Hakan Fidan after the latter accused Israel of creating instability in Syria.
